Emergency Marine Response Unit

The Owen Sound waterfront is an ideal destination for local residents and visitors alike to enjoy water-based activities. The city's harbour attracts pleasure craft, large commercial ships and, at times, cruise ships, too!

With this marine activity has come a need to have trained personnel to deal with water-related emergencies, including water rescue, dive rescue and ice rescue. The Owen Sound Fire Department has met this need with a trained team to respond to these types of emergencies.

Rescue and recovery operations make up the bulk of responses to which the team is called. Although the team's specialty is rapid deployment rescue and recovery diving, Owen Sound and nearby police forces call on our services annually to assist with underwater investigations and the recovery of vehicles, firearms/weapons and bodies.

Water Rescue

For land-based water rescues, life rings, rope, poles and personal floatation devices are used in rescue operations. For boat rescue operations, a Rigid Hull Inflatable is employed. The rescue team has both rapid rescue response and SAR training. The crew consists of a coxswain and two crewmen.
The Zodiac is used for rescues, as well.
